In this regard, which juice is good for kidney?

Fruit juices Lemon, orange, and melon juice all contain citric acid, or citrate. Citrate helps prevent kidney stone formation by binding with calcium in urine. This inhibits the growth of calcium crystals, which can lead to kidney stones.

Is lemon good for kidney?

Lemon water contains high amounts of citrate, and numerous human studies have found it can successfully help treat kidney stones (10, 11, 12, 13, 14, 15). However, lemon water may also be a good alternative for those who don't tolerate potassium citrate as a first-line treatment (10, 13).

Is carrot good for kidney patients?

Depending on your stage of kidney disease, you may also need to reduce the potassium, phosphorus, and protein in your diet. Oranges, potatoes, tomatoes, whole-grain bread, and many other foods are high in potassium. Apples, carrots, and white bread are lower in potassium.

What is a kidney diet?

Renal Diet. A renal diet is one that is low in sodium, phosphorous, and protein. A renal diet also emphasizes the importance of consuming high-quality protein and usually limiting fluids. Some patients may also need to limit potassium and calcium.

What vitamins help your kidneys?

Special renal vitamins are usually prescribed to provide extra water soluble vitamins needed. Renal vitamins contain vitamins B1, B2, B6, B12, folic acid, niacin, pantothenic acid, biotin and a small dose of vitamin C.

Is ice cream bad for the kidneys?

But, even in early stages of chronic kidney disease, the level of phosphorous in your blood can become too high. Foods that are high in phosphorous include: Dairy products, such as milk, cheese, yogurt, and ice cream. Dried beans and peas, such as kidney beans, split peas, and lentils.
